Oklahoma mayors to gather at state Capitol

Ponca City Now - January 19, 2015 6:32 am

OKLAHOMA CITY (AP) – The Oklahoma Congress of Mayors will gather on the state Capitol this week to debate issues facing municipalities and craft a legislative agenda for 2015.

Mayors from across Oklahoma will meet at the state Capitol on Friday. Delegates will attend discuss municipal issues, participate in the legislative process and ratify resolutions that will be presented to the governor and legislative leaders.

Former state Rep. Joe Dorman of Rush Springs, the Democratic nominee for governor in 2014, has served as parliamentarian since the Congress of Mayors began five years ago and has agreed to do so once again.

The Oklahoma Congress of Mayors is sponsored by the Mayors Council of Oklahoma and the Oklahoma Municipal League.
